The TRICONEX DO 3626X is a high-reliability digital output module engineered to deliver precise control signals in safety-critical industrial automation systems. As part of TRICONEX’s triple-modular redundancy (TMR) architecture, TRICONEX DO 3626X serves as the interface between safety logic solvers (e.g., TRICONEX 3624 or 3625A) and field devices like valves, motors, and actuators, ensuring seamless execution of protective actions in hazardous environments.
Designed for SIL 3-certified safety instrumented systems (SIS), TRICONEX DO 3626X features 16 independent relay output channels, each capable of switching 2A at 24V DC, making it ideal for applications requiring robust, fail-safe actuation. Its TMR design ensures fault tolerance by continuously cross-validating outputs across three parallel channels, automatically isolating discrepancies without compromising system integrity. This redundancy, combined with advanced diagnostics that monitor relay health, signal integrity, and power supply status, minimizes downtime and ensures compliance with global safety standards. TRICONEX DO 3626X stands out for its ability to integrate seamlessly with TRICONEX’s broader ecosystem of controllers, I/O modules, and communication devices, providing a unified solution for mission-critical processes in industries like oil & gas, chemical production, and power generation.
TRICONEX DO 3626X excels in reliability through its TMR architecture, where three identical output channels operate in parallel, comparing states to ensure accuracy. If a fault is detected in one channel, the module automatically deactivates it while maintaining full functionality through the remaining two, eliminating single points of failure. Built-in diagnostics continuously monitor relay contact wear, coil integrity, and voltage levels, providing actionable insights for predictive maintenance and reducing unplanned downtime.
The module’s 16-channel relay configuration offers flexibility for diverse applications, with each channel capable of handling high-current loads typical in industrial valve actuation or motor control. Its 10Hz switching frequency balances speed and precision, ensuring timely responses to safety logic commands while avoiding unnecessary wear on mechanical relays. TRICONEX DO 3626X supports hot-swappable replacement, allowing maintenance personnel to replace faulty modules without powering down the entire system—a critical advantage in continuous-process industries.
Compatibility with TRICONEX’s extensive I/O portfolio (e.g., 3511-PI analog input modules, 3721 digital I/O modules) simplifies system integration, while its rugged design withstands extreme temperatures, vibration, and electromagnetic interference common in offshore platforms or petrochemical plants. The module’s compliance with SIL 3 standards and TÜV certification underscores its suitability for environments where human safety and asset protection are paramount.
In oil refineries, TRICONEX DO 3626X plays a vital role in emergency shutdown systems (ESD), transmitting signals to close high-pressure valves in distillation units during overpressure events. Its 2A output capacity ensures reliable actuation of heavy-duty solenoid valves, preventing catastrophic leaks or explosions. In chemical processing plants, the module controls reactor isolation valves, executing safety logic to seal off reaction chambers if temperature or pressure deviates from safe thresholds.
Power generation facilities utilize
TRICONEX DO 3626X to manage turbine bypass systems, triggering steam relief valves to protect against overspeeding or thermal stress. Offshore platforms rely on the module to activate deluge systems in fire detection scenarios, using its relay outputs to energize pump motors and flood critical areas with suppressant agents. Water treatment plants employ
TRICONEX DO 3626X in chlorine dosing systems, ensuring precise control of chemical injectors to maintain disinfection levels without exceeding environmental limits.

Installing TRICONEX DO 3626X requires a TRICONEX-standard chassis with at least 40mm clearance around the module for airflow. Proper grounding (≤1Ω resistance) is essential to minimize electromagnetic interference. The module should be mounted in environments with temperatures between -40°C and 70°C, humidity below 95% (non-condensing), and protection from corrosive gases. Wiring must comply with industry standards, with twisted-pair cables used for signal lines to reduce noise.
Maintenance involves weekly checks using TRICONEX’s Tricon Commander software to review diagnostic logs and verify relay status. Quarterly inspections should include visual checks of relay contacts for wear and tightening of terminal connections. Firmware updates, applied semi-annually, ensure compatibility with system upgrades and address emerging safety requirements. For replacement,
TRICONEX DO 3626X supports hot-swapping, but lockout/tagout procedures must be followed to isolate power sources before handling. Annual functional tests, simulating fault conditions, are recommended to validate the module’s redundancy and diagnostic capabilities.
